- The year is 2002, and the
Middle East is once again headed for war. With the death of Syrian
dictator Hafez Assad, the new military government has wasted
no time invading Lebanon and Jordan, seizing both countries in
a modern-day blitzkreig. With Israeli support, a Kurdish uprising
has wrested the rugged Mesopotamian highlands away from Iraq.
Iranian-backed fundamentalists are on the warpath in southern
Egypt, Palestinian seperatists have seized Gaza, and the Syrian
war machine is poised ready to drive on to the Nile River. A
Turkish-Israeli alliance is the only hope of turning back Syrian
dreams of a Pan-Arab Empire. Confused? Well, no time to think,
Commander. Choose you side and dig in your troops, 'cause you've
got incoming!
